Assay monitors response to monoclonal antibody therapy: Maria Alice Willrich, Ph.D.
from Answers from the Lab · host Mayo Clinic Laboratories
Maria Alice Willrich, Ph.D., explains how Mayo Clinic Laboratories' new assay provides therapeutic drug monitoring of risankizumab, or RISA. Test results help guide care for patients with plaque psoriasis, psoriatic arthritis, and Crohn's disease.(00:32) Do you mind giving the audience more information about yourself and your background?
